Tests at 7 watts per channel, but works well for PC Audio
Someone gave me a small pair of speakers, and I needed an amplifier to drive them. Before putting it in service, I tested it into a dummy load on a Rohde & Schwarz UPV audio analyzer. Frequency response is reasonably flat. The tone controls give a lot of boost and modest cut, which is nice for getting more body to the sound on small speakers. The continuous RMS power measured at clipping is 7 watts per channel. I would imagine the power brick is the limiting factor. Overall, a nice little amp that uses almost no juice when idle and is adequate for computer sound when I want to watch a video online.

Good for the Price
What do you get? Mine was fully functional, without unexpected performance issues. Both channels evenly balanced and clear. Used for near field monitoring output volume satisfactory with included power supply. For larger spaces an upgrade would be better. Sound is clear and not harsh or brittle as some cheap class D can be. The housing is metal though thin, knobs are cheap and unattractive. The tone/direct switch functions well but feels cheap and I believe is something that will eventually fail. The tone controls seem well voiced. The direct setting may seem rolled off in the bass. However it is far more detailed with better sound staging in this mode. I would suggest a separate eq be used. With tone control the sound is not bad and may be more pleasing for people. Mine is for mobile music production, I appreciate the clarity of direct. The speaker spring clips are good, and easily accommodated 16awg wire. I can’t speak to the longevity of this amp with the entry level toy-like controls. But the price balances that out.

Amazing sound from a small, lightweight amplifier!
This little (and it is very small and lightweight) amplifier produces remarkably good sound, and lots of it. Since it uses a Class D output stage, it's highly efficient. In fact, according to the manufacturer, it makes 20 watts per channel RMS audio power. Since its power supply only provides 36 watts of power for it to run on, two channels of 20 watts each, or 40 watts of output is remarkable for a device that only consumes 36 watts of electricity. That's 133 percent efficiency! This claim aside, the amplifier works well, sounds great, and I highly recommend it if its power rating is appropriate for your use!
